The Story of Rivers

Rivers is an English surname derived from the Old French 'rivière' or Latin 'riparia,' meaning a place near a river or riverbank. As a given name, Rivers follows the contemporary trend of nature-inspired and surname-style names for boys. It expands on the increasingly popular River, adding a pluralized form that feels slightly more distinctive.

Rivers has emerged as a boy's name in the 2010s, following the explosion of River as a nature name. The pluralized form Rivers offers a twist on the nature name trend, with a slightly more surname-like quality. Celebrity use and indie aesthetic associations have driven its growth.

Nature names have surged in popularity as parents seek to instill environmental connection and a free-spirited ethos. Rivers, like Ocean, Sky, and Forrest, taps into a reverence for the natural world.

Historical Record

Rivers first appeared in US Social Security records in 1951.

Over 1,578 babies have been named Rivers in the United States since SSA records began.

Today, Rivers is a hidden gem — rare but distinctive , currently ranked #2,516 for boy names in the US .

Fun Facts

  • Rivers Cuomo, lead singer of the rock band Weezer, is one of the most famous bearers of this name
  • The trend for plural nature names (Rivers, Fields, Woods) reflects a broader move toward surnames as first names
